Description:

A land of many contrasts, Kenya straddles the equator on the eastern side of Africa. The peaks of Africa's second highest mountain, Mount Kenya, dominate the fertile central highlands, where much of the world's tea and coffee is grown. Ancient man lived beside the akes of the Great Rift, Valley. Modern man lives beside those same lakes, looking at the spectacle of two million flamingos, a blaze of pink around the water's edge. Kenya's national parks and reserves are among the world's most famous and include the rolling savannas of the Masai Mara, where the world's largest animal migration takes place each year. More than 1.2 million wildebeest follow their traditional circuit in search of new grass, crossing the Mara River with daring leaps into its swirling waters. Amboseli is well renowned, with its herds of elephants against the magnificent backdrop of Africa's highest mountain, Kilimanjaro.

The country is also home to more than a thousand species of birds, many of which migrate from central Europe. The Indian Ocean forms Kenya's eastern boundary, and even the most inexperienced snorkeler will find a breathtaking variety of colourful fish and corals in sheltered lagoons. Scuba divers explore beyond the protective reef, sharing the water with dolphins, whale sharks, turtles and giant: manta rays. The people of Kenya are a heady mix stemming from ancient backgrounds. People from Arabia and Asia as well as from other parts of Africa have over time settled and mingled, forming new customs and cultures. Today's people live in the era of technological advancement, yet there are still nomadic herders, pastoralists and agriculturists who manage to adhere to their age-old traditions within this modern society.
